/// <summary> /// Sets the Referrer-Policy header value. /// </summary> /// <param name="response">The response.</param> /// <param name="directive">The directive.</param> public static void SetReferrerPolicy(this HttpResponse response, ReferrerPolicyDirectives directive) { response.SetReferrerPolicy(new ReferrerPolicyHeaderValue(directive)); }
/// <summary> /// Adds the Referrer-Policy. /// </summary> /// <param name="directive">The directive.</param> /// <returns>The current policy builder.</returns> public SecurityHeadersPolicyBuilder WithReferrerPolicy(ReferrerPolicyDirectives directive) { _policy.ReferrerPolicy = new ReferrerPolicyHeaderValue(directive); return(this); }
/// <summary> /// Instantiates a new <see cref="ReferrerPolicyHeaderValue"/>. /// </summary> /// <param name="directive">The directive.</param> public ReferrerPolicyHeaderValue(ReferrerPolicyDirectives directive) { _directive = directive; }